Latest Patents

Andrë Danzig holds a patent for a "Method and device for metering building material in a generative production method." This patent describes a method of manufacturing an object by applying a layer of building material in powder form with a predetermined thickness onto a previously solidified layer. The process involves moving a recoater across the already applied layer and solidifying the building material in a shape that corresponds to the object's cross-section. The invention also includes a mechanism for determining the maximum product of the solidified region's extension and thickness, ensuring that an additional powder amount is provided during the application of the layer.
